Transaction 7383baac2c2009dae8adac392682f29d96f4fc471e9a62ec6539b862a05e96e5
1 Input
1 Output
-
7383baac2c2009dae8adac392682f29d96f4fc471e9a62ec6539b862a05e96e5:0
- value
- 611817
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f9a0b4f30e7af4ff83cf5fec27b508f4f03fea9acadba2258ce159535d96e59e
- address
- bc1plxstfucw0t60lq70tlkz0dgg7ncrl656etd6yfvvu9v4xhvkuk0qd50lqy